Our assessment has considered the range and quality of
services experienced by investors. We have concluded
that the quality of services provided to our investors by
Liontrust or the companies we work with is in line with
expectations. This has been assessed through a detailed
review of the services we provide, our engagement
with investors, communications and governance, and
has been confirmed through our investor survey. We
continue to focus on elements of our services that can
be enhanced.
Our assessment has considered whether we are able
to generate efficiencies to achieve economies of scale
and if benefits have been passed onto our investors. The
Fund benefits from a model which provides clarity of
Fund costs to investors and enables a potential reduction
in fees as the Fund increases in size. Our investors have
been able to benefit from an improvement in service as
a result of re-investment in the business.

We have reviewed the costs that investors pay for the
operation and management of the Fund. Our assessment
has concluded that the costs of services provided to the
Fund remain appropriate. We will continue to review
the costs and charges of the Fund at least annually.
Comparable market rates
We have assessed the charges of the Fund against
comparable funds in its peer group. Our assessment has
concluded that the ongoing charges figure (OCF) of the
Fund is less than, or in line with, other comparable funds
in its peer group.

Classes of shares or units
Our assessment has considered whether investors are
invested in the most appropriate share class that is
available to them. Based on the information available to
us, our review concluded that investors are invested in the
most appropriate share classes for the Fund.
For the fourth year running, as part of our annual review
of share class appropriateness, we have written to
investors who remain in an older retail share class of the
Fund, offering them the opportunity to convert into an
alternative share class with a lower fee. Some investors
who remain in this older retail share class of the Fund may
be paying a higher fee and are encouraged to review the
communications sent by Liontrust.
